Overview

Wiener Netze GmbH has awarded a framework agreement to Siemens Aktiengesellschaft Österreich for an unlimited-term testing system covering medium-voltage switchgear at voltage levels 10kV (Lot 1), 20kV (Lot 2), and 30kV (Lot 3). The procurement, completed on 22 June 2026, pertains to the supply of medium-voltage switchgear equipment across these three voltage classifications.
